A few hours down the road from the grain elevators (prior image in this set) off I-55 on Route 66 is the small town of Elkhart. We stopped there to take a break from the driving and found ourselves pleasantly surprised to find a funky little cafe/antique/gift shop housed in what was once a former bank building . The mural above was on one wall of the old vault room that now serves as one of the single table dinning rooms. More from this stop are in the Picasa album…..
